Rice Lake
Rice Lake is a reservoir in Lowndes, Alabama. Rice Lake is situated nearby to the village Gordonville, as well as near the hamlet Hicks Hill.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Gordonville
Village
Photo: SaveRivers,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Gordonville is a town in Lowndes County, Alabama, United States. At the 2010 census the population was 326, up from 318 in 2000. It is part of the Montgomery Metropolitan Statistical Area. It incorporated effective January 20, 1990.
Mosses
Village
Photo: SaveRivers,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Mosses is a town in Lowndes County, Alabama, United States. At the 2010 census the population was 1,029, down from 1,101 in 2000. It is part of the Montgomery Metropolitan Statistical Area. It incorporated in 1979.
